What Trojan.Win32.SelfDel.ifzq virus can do?

  • Behavioural detection: Executable code extraction – unpacking
  • Executed a command line with /C or /R argument to terminate command shell on completion which can be used to hide execution
  • CAPE extracted potentially suspicious content
  • The binary likely contains encrypted or compressed data.
  • Authenticode signature is invalid
  • A ping command was executed with the -n argument possibly to delay analysis
  • Uses Windows utilities for basic functionality
  • Deletes executed files from disk
  • Anomalous binary characteristics
  • Uses suspicious command line tools or Windows utilities
  • Yara rule detections observed from a process memory dump/dropped files/CAPE
